How they compare

Myanmar currently reports 11.32 terawatt-hours against 9.93 terawatt-hours in North Korea, a difference of 1.39 terawatt-hours.

That makes Myanmar's figure about 1.1 times North Korea's.

The two have swapped places 1 time across 25 shared years of data; in 2000 it was North Korea ahead.

North Korea ranks 71st and Myanmar ranks 69th of 208 countries.

Across the 3 decades both report, North Korea averaged higher in 2 and Myanmar in 1.

Head to head by decade

Decade North Korea Myanmar Difference Ahead
2000s 9.47 terawatt-hours 2.85 terawatt-hours 6.62 terawatt-hours North Korea
2010s 9.95 terawatt-hours 5.93 terawatt-hours 4.02 terawatt-hours North Korea
2020s 10.06 terawatt-hours 11.22 terawatt-hours 1.16 terawatt-hours Myanmar

Averages of every year both report within each decade.
